identify hypotheses.Write the null and alternative hypotheses in words and then symbols foreach of the following situations.(a) A tutoring company would like to understand if most students tend to improve their grades(or not) after they use their services. They sample 200 of the students who used their servicein the past year and ask them if their grades have improved or declined from the previousyear.(b) Employers at a firm are worried about the effect of March Madness, a basketball championship held each spring in the US, on employee productivity. They estimate that on a regular businessday employees spend on average 15 minutes of company time checking personal email, makingpersonal phone calls, etc. They also collect data on how much company time employees spendon such non-business activities during March Madness. They want to determine if these dataprovide convincing evidence that employee productivity changed during March Madness.(c) Since 2008, chain restaurants in California have been required to display calorie counts ofeach menu item. Prior to menus displaying calorie counts, the average calorie intake of dinersat a restaurant was 1100 calories. After calorie counts started to be displayed on menus,a nutritionist collected data on the number of calories consumed at this restaurant from arandom sample of diners. Do these data provide convincing evidence of a difference in theaverage calorie intake of a diners at this restaurant

Answers

Answer:

H0 : μ = 0 ; H1 : μ > 0 ;

H0 : μ = 15 ; H1 : μ ≠ 15

H0 : μ = 1100 ; H1 : μ ≠ 1100

Step-by-step explanation:

Null hypothesis H0 : mean grade of student after they use service of tutoring company is the same.

H0 : μ = 0

Alternative hypothesis H1 : mean grade of student after using service of the tutoring company increases

H1 : μ > 0

2.)

Null hypothesis H0 : Average or mean company time spent checking personal is 15 minutes

H0 : μ = 15

Alternative hypothesis H1 : Average or mean company time spent checking personal mail is not equal to 15 minutes

H1 : μ ≠ 15

C.)

Null hypothesis H0 : Average calorie intake of diner at restaurant.

H0 : μ = 1100

Alternative hypothesis H1 : There is a difference in average calorie intake of diner at restaurant.

H1 : μ ≠ 1100
